clk: visconti: Add VIIF clocks
authorYuji Ishikawa <yuji2.ishikawa@toshiba.co.jp>
Fri, 14 Nov 2025 07:05:12 +0000 (16:05 +0900)
committerStephen Boyd <sboyd@kernel.org>
Fri, 21 Nov 2025 02:53:32 +0000 (18:53 -0800)
Add the control sequence of register bits to handle the clocks and the
resets of Video Input Interface.
